Les Chantiers des Carrache symposium takes place over two days, at Villa Medici and the École française de Rome.
The symposium Les Chantiers des Carrache is the first public meeting organized by the steering committee of the research project “ Carracci ConservArt: visualizing and understanding the Galerie des Carrache through its critical fortune, conservation and restoration. XVIIth-XXIst centuries “.
The Carracci Gallery in the Palazzo Farnese was created between 1597 and 1608 by the brothers Annibal and Augustin Carracci, representatives of the new classicism of the 16th century. Frescoes depicting characters from Ovid’s Metamorphoses decorate this magnificent 20-metre vault which, between optical games and perspectives, spans sculpture, painting and architecture in a triumph of light, shapes and colors that has amazed and fascinated observers for over 400 years.
Launched in 2022, in partnership with several institutions, the Carracci ConservArt research project aims to analyze and publish unpublished data from the restoration of the Galerie dei Carracci in the Palazzo Farnese, which took place in 2015; crossing technical and scientific results with historical-critical research carried out on the work, and complementing them with a study of the graffiti found in the Galerie during this restoration. These grafitti will be the subject of a colloquium open to the public in April 2023, at Villa Medici.
The research workshop on November 8, closed to the public, at the Académie de France – Villa Médicis is intended to bring together all the members and research groups involved in the Carracci ConservArt project.
This meeting will be followed by a study day open to the public on November 9, at the École française de Rome. Dedicated to the Chantiers des Carrache, this day will provide an opportunity to present the studies and research devoted to the question of Carracci’s technique of execution, in the major building sites outside Rome.

The Carracci ConservArt project brings together the French Academy in Rome, the French Embassy in Italy, theÉcole Pratique des Hautes Études – Savoirs et pratiques du Moyen-Âge à l’Époque Contemporaine, the Fondazione Centro Conservazione e Restauro La Venaria Reale, the Soprintendenza Speciale Archeologia, Belle Arti, Paesaggio di Roma. This is a five-year project of the École française de Rome.
